To start playing online poker, you must download the poker software from the poker site. This download is usually virus-free and should take less than a minute. You can then create an account to play. It is best to create one account because multiple accounts can lead to permanent bans on poker sites. Also, be sure to check the limits on deposits. Some sites allow as little as $5, while others will accept hundreds or even thousands of dollars.

When you are ready to play for real money, you should set a bankroll that covers your losses. Generally, a bankroll of 30 buy-ins is recommended. Before entering a real-money game, practice playing at the free games to get a feel for the game. For beginners, it is best to choose the No-Limit Texas Hold’em game, which is the easiest to learn.

Another advantage of playing online poker is that you can play multiple games at once. For example, you can play a hold’em cash game and an Omaha tournament simultaneously, if you choose to. Moreover, you have better chances of finding active versions of esoteric poker games, such as Omaha Hi/Lo and seven-card stud.
